Snow and Ice Maintenance Program

CDL/Non-CDL Equipment Operator/CDL Equipment Mechanic

Recruitment #072623-MXCC14-550400

Summary Statement

The Department of Transportation Maintenance and Operations is looking for people to help with snow and ice removal for the 2023/2024 winter season. Positions available are Non-CDL Equipment Operator (operation of trucks, under 26,000 GVWR, for cleaning roads, loaders for material supply, etc.), CDL Equipment Operator, and CDL Equipment Mechanic. Employees are required to have a valid CDL and medical card with expiration date of March 31, 2024, or later when applying for the CDL Equipment Operator or Equipment Mechanic. Positions are located in New Castle and Kent Counties.

Job Requirements

JOB REQUIREMENTS for Equipment Operator/Equipment Mechanic
  1. Be at least 18 years of age or older. 
  2. Possession of a valid Driver's License (not suspended, revoked or cancelled, or disqualified from driving). 
  3. Knowledge or experience with snow and ice control.

Conditions of Hire

Applicants must be legally authorized to work in the United States. The State of Delaware participates in E-Verify and will provide the federal government with your Form I-9 information to confirm that you are authorized to work in the U.S. For more information refer to our Job Seeker Resources. DelDOT does not provide employment-based sponsorship.

Criminal background check: A satisfactory criminal background check is required as a condition of hire. The recruiting agency may require the applicant to pay for the criminal background check as part of the conditional offer of hire.

Pre-employment Drug Testing:  Upon a conditional offer, you must undergo pre-employment drug testing as part of the hiring process.

DelDOT Medical Exam:  Applicants who meet the job requirements for the position, and who are made a conditional offer of employment, shall be required to meet the physical qualifications and examination requirements of the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ration regulations to hold a commercial driver’s license unless they are approved for either an Intra-State CDL Waiver of a Federal Waiver or Exemption.  In addition, applicants must not have incurred four or more serious traffic violations during the previous three years as defined by the Federal Motor Carrier Code.  The Department of Transportation will obtain driving record information maintained by the Division of Motor Vehicles for the preceding three-year period.

As a condition of hire you must possess a valid CDL Class A or B driver's license (not suspended, revoked or cancelled, or disqualified from driving) OR obtain one during the initial 90-day probationary period.
